Some of the frequently used options:
-l
Lock -- the working file is checked out writeable, and a lock is placed in the RCS file.
-rrev
Check out the specified rev instead of taking the default highest revision number.
-nName
Check out the revision named by the symbolic Name
-ddate
Check out the revision whose checkin date/time is less than or equal to date.
The date can be given in a very flexible format.
